excel自动筛选前5名怎么弄

excel自动筛选前5名怎么弄

在Excel中自动筛选前5名的方法有多种,例如使用排序功能、函数公式和高级筛选功能。这些方法可以帮助你快速筛选出前5名数据,节省时间,提高工作效率。本文将详细介绍这几种方法,并提供步骤和示例,帮助你掌握这些技巧。

一、排序和筛选功能

  1. 使用排序功能

    • 打开Excel表格,选中需要进行排序的数据区域。
    • 点击工具栏上的“数据”选项卡,然后选择“排序”按钮。
    • 在弹出的对话框中,选择你要排序的列和排序方式(升序或降序)。
    • 排序完成后,前5名的数据将显示在顶部或底部。
  2. 使用筛选功能

    • 选中包含标题的数据区域。
    • 点击工具栏上的“数据”选项卡,然后选择“筛选”按钮。
    • 点击列标题旁边的下拉箭头,选择“数字筛选”,然后选择“前10项”。
    • 在弹出的对话框中,将“10”改为“5”,然后点击“确定”。

二、使用函数公式

  1. 使用LARGE函数

    • 假设你的数据在A列,从A1到A20。在B1单元格中输入公式=LARGE(A$1:A$20, 1),然后向下拖动填充公式到B5。
    • 这个公式会返回A列中最大的5个值,依次排列在B列中。
  2. 使用INDEX和MATCH函数

    • 首先,在B1单元格中输入公式=INDEX(A$1:A$20, MATCH(LARGE(A$1:A$20, ROW()), A$1:A$20, 0))
    • 向下拖动填充公式到B5,这个公式会返回A列中前5名的值对应的行数据。

三、使用高级筛选功能

  1. 设置条件区域

    • 在工作表的空白区域设置条件区域,输入条件标题和条件。
    • 例如,在D1单元格输入“值”,在D2单元格输入公式=LARGE(A$1:A$20, 5)
  2. 应用高级筛选

    • 选中包含标题的数据区域。
    • 点击工具栏上的“数据”选项卡,然后选择“高级”按钮。
    • 在弹出的对话框中,选择“将筛选结果复制到其他位置”,输入条件区域和复制到的位置,点击“确定”。

四、使用VBA宏自动筛选

  1. 录制宏

    • 打开Excel,点击工具栏上的“开发工具”选项卡,然后选择“录制宏”按钮。
    • 按照前面的排序和筛选步骤进行操作,完成后停止录制宏。
  2. 编辑宏

    • 点击“开发工具”选项卡,然后选择“宏”按钮,找到你刚录制的宏,点击“编辑”。
    • 在VBA编辑器中,你可以对宏进行修改和优化,使其更加自动化和灵活。

这几种方法都可以帮助你在Excel中自动筛选前5名数据。根据你的需求和熟悉程度,选择合适的方法来进行操作。掌握这些技巧,不仅可以提高你的工作效率,还可以让你在数据处理方面更加专业和精确。

相关问答FAQs:

1. 如何在Excel中自动筛选出前五名的数据?

  • 问题: 如何使用Excel自动筛选功能来筛选出前五名的数据?
  • 回答: 您可以按照以下步骤来实现在Excel中自动筛选前五名的数据:
    1. 在Excel表格中选择需要筛选的数据范围。
    2. 点击Excel菜单栏上的“数据”选项卡。
    3. 在“排序和筛选”组中,点击“筛选”按钮。
    4. 在数据列的标题行上出现下拉箭头,点击该箭头。
    5. 在下拉菜单中选择“降序”选项,以便将数据按照降序排列。
    6. 在数据列的标题行上再次点击下拉箭头。
    7. 在下拉菜单中选择“自定义”选项。
    8. 在自定义筛选对话框中,输入“5”并点击“确定”。
    9. Excel将自动筛选出前五名的数据。

2. 如何在Excel中使用公式自动筛选出前五名的数据?

  • 问题: 如何在Excel中使用公式来自动筛选出前五名的数据?
  • 回答: 您可以按照以下步骤来使用公式在Excel中自动筛选出前五名的数据:
    1. 在Excel表格中创建一个新的列,用于计算排名。
    2. 在新列的第一行输入公式“=RANK(A1, A$1:A$10, 0)”(假设要筛选的数据范围是A1到A10)。
    3. 按下回车键,Excel将为第一行计算出排名。
    4. 将公式拖动到下面的单元格中,以计算出其余行的排名。
    5. 在另一个空白单元格中输入公式“=IF(B1<=5, A1, "")”(假设排名列是B列)。
    6. 按下回车键,Excel将根据排名列的结果筛选出前五名的数据。

3. 如何在Excel中使用筛选器自动筛选出前五名的数据?

  • 问题: 如何在Excel中使用筛选器来自动筛选出前五名的数据?
  • 回答: 您可以按照以下步骤来使用筛选器在Excel中自动筛选出前五名的数据:
    1. 在Excel表格中选择需要筛选的数据范围。
    2. 点击Excel菜单栏上的“数据”选项卡。
    3. 在“排序和筛选”组中,点击“筛选”按钮。
    4. 在数据列的标题行上出现下拉箭头,点击该箭头。
    5. 在下拉菜单中选择“筛选器”选项。
    6. 在每个数据列的标题行上出现筛选器下拉箭头。
    7. 点击排名列的筛选器下拉箭头。
    8. 在筛选器中选择“自定义排序”选项。
    9. 在自定义排序对话框中,选择“降序”并点击“确定”。
    10. 在筛选器中选择排名前五的数据。
    11. Excel将自动筛选出前五名的数据。

文章包含AI辅助创作,作者:Edit1,如若转载,请注明出处:https://docs.pingcode.com/baike/4356386

(0)
Edit1Edit1
免费注册
电话联系

4008001024

微信咨询
微信咨询
返回顶部